摘要:
方法 把原数组复制一遍,然后 \(1\sim n,2\sim n+1,\dots,n-1\sim 2n-2\) 就是所有环上断开的可能了。 应用 环的情况。 例题 https://www.luogu.com.cn/problem/P1880 [ABC367D] Pedometer,sol2 阅读全文
摘要:
前缀和与差分 https://blog.csdn.net/weixin_52536621/article/details/127104830 应用 前缀和及其变种(基础):静态区间和、前缀 min/max、 见csdn 73 差分+前缀和:区间修改完了再单点查询。 见csdn 28 可结合的 破环为 阅读全文
摘要:
P1908 逆序对 跟用树状数组求如出一辙,但是它可以不离散化直接求解,因为它可以直接把区间传到函数里,正负无所谓,反正是动态开点,此题作为动态开点的演示。 这种线段树十分耗费空间。 #include<iostream> using namespace std; const int M=150000 阅读全文
摘要:
P5459 [BJOI2016] 回转寿司 https://www.luogu.com.cn/problem/P5459 https://www.luogu.com.cn/article/nnyrsj3m 空间,由于单点修改操作至多涉及 \(\lceil\log val\rceil\) 个区间,区间 阅读全文